Why do capacitors and inductors store energy but resistors do not?
Unlike resistors, which dissipate electrical energy as heat due to their resistance, capacitors and inductors can store energy temporarily and release it back into the circuit when needed.

How does a capacitor store energy? The Energized Capacitor: Storing
A: Capacitors store and release reactive power in the form of an electric field, but they do not consume true power, which is the power dissipated in resistive components of a circuit.
